Skip to main content
Publicamos actualizaciones para la documentación con frecuencia y es posible que aún se esté traduciendo esta página. Para obtener la información más reciente, consulta la documentación en inglés.

Installing a GitHub App from GitHub Marketplace for your organizations

You can install GitHub Apps from GitHub Marketplace to use on your organizations.

About GitHub Marketplace

This article applies to installing and purchasing GitHub Apps from GitHub Marketplace. For more information on installing GitHub Apps from a source other than GitHub Marketplace, see "Installing a GitHub App from a third party."

If you install a GitHub App on your organization account and you choose a paid plan, you will pay for your app subscription on your organization's current billing date using your organization's existing payment method.

Si eliges un plan pagado con prueba gratuita, puedes cancelarlo en cualquier momento durante tu periodo de prueba sin que se te cobre, pero perderás acceso a la app automáticamente. Tu suscripción paga comenzará al finalizar la prueba de 14 días. Para obtener más información, vea «Acerca de la facturación para el Mercado GitHub».

For more information about installing an OAuth App from GitHub Marketplace, see "Instalación de una aplicación de OAuth en la organización."

About installing GitHub Apps

In order to use a GitHub App on your repositories or organization, you must install the app.

When you install an app, you grant the app permission to access the organization and repository resources that it requested. During the installation process, GitHub will tell you which permissions the GitHub App requested. For more information about the REST API requests the GitHub App can make with those permissions, see "Permisos que requieren las Github Apps."

When you install an app, you will also choose which repositories to grant the GitHub App access to.

Before installing a GitHub App, you should ensure you trust the owner of the GitHub App. You should also review the permissions that the GitHub App is requesting and make sure you are comfortable granting those permissions. For more information about the REST API requests the GitHub App can make with those permissions, see "Permisos que requieren las Github Apps."

There is no limit to how many apps you can install.

Difference between installation and authorization

After you install a GitHub App, you may also be asked to authorize the app.

Al instalar GitHub App en tu cuenta u organización, concedes a la aplicación permiso para acceder a los recursos de la organización y del repositorio que ha solicitado. También se especifica a qué repositorios puede acceder la aplicación.

Cuando autorizas una GitHub App concedes a la aplicación acceso a tu cuenta de GitHub, en función de los permisos de cuenta que solicitó la aplicación. También autorizas a la aplicación a actuar en tu nombre.

Puedes instalar GitHub App sin autorizar la aplicación. Del mismo modo, puedes autorizar la aplicación sin instalar la aplicación.

For more information about authorizing GitHub Apps, see "Autorizar GitHub Apps."

Requirements to install a GitHub App on an organization

Organization owners can install GitHub Apps on their organization.

Admins of repositories that are owned by an organization can also install GitHub Apps on the organization if they only grant the app access to repositories that they are an admin of and if the app does not request any organization resources. Organization owners can prevent outside collaborators who are repository admins from installing GitHub Apps.

The "app manager" role in an organization does not give a person the ability to install a GitHub App in the organization. For more information, see "About GitHub App managers."

Installing a GitHub App in your organization

  1. En la barra de navegación, en la parte superior de cualquier página, haz clic en Marketplace.

    Captura de pantalla de la barra de navegación de GitHub. Un vínculo a GitHub Marketplace se resalta en color naranja oscuro.

  2. Vaya a la aplicación que quiera instalar y, después, haga clic en el nombre de la aplicación.

  3. En la página de la aplicación, debajo de "Configuración y precios", haz clic en el plan de precios que quieres utilizar.

  4. Haga clic en Instalar de forma gratuita, Comprar con GitHub o Probar gratis durante 14 días.

  5. Elige una organización de instalación para la aplicación. En función de los términos de servicio de la organización, este proceso será ligeramente diferente.

    • Si has concedido permiso a GitHub para recopilar información de nombre y dirección de la organización, en la sección "Información de facturación", selecciona el menú desplegable Cambiar de cuenta de facturación y, después, haz clic en la organización en la que quieras instalar la aplicación.

    Captura de pantalla de la pantalla de compra de aplicaciones de GitHub Marketplace. Un menú desplegable azul contraído con la etiqueta "Cambiar de cuenta de facturación" se resalta en naranja oscuro.

    • De lo contrario, en "Revisar el pedido", selecciona el menú desplegable Cuenta y, después, haz clic en la organización en la que quieras instalar la aplicación.

    Captura de pantalla de la pantalla de compra de aplicaciones de GitHub Marketplace. Un menú desplegable de color gris contraído con la etiqueta "Cuenta" se resalta en naranja oscuro.

  6. Si eliges un plan pago, revisa tu método de pago.

    • A fin de cambiar el método de pago existente para la organización, haz clic en Editar... y, después, completa el formulario para agregar un método de pago nuevo.
    • Si no hay un método de pago en el archivo para la organización, haga clic en Agregar un método de pago y, después, complete el formulario para agregar una tarjeta de crédito o una cuenta de PayPal.
  7. Haga clic en Complete order and begin installation.

  8. If the app requires access to repositories, select All repositories or Only select repositories.

    If the app creates any repositories, the app will automatically be granted access to those repositories as well.

  9. Si eliges otorgar acceso a la app para ingresar a repositorios limitados en vez de a todos tus repositorios, teclea el nombre de cada repositorio al cual quieras otorgarle acceso, y posteriormente da clic en el nombre de cada repositorio para seleccionarlo.

  10. Revisa los permisos de acceso de la app y haz clic en Instalar.

Further reading